Twynholm is an active community benefiting from a well-regarded Primary School, Garage and Filling Station (which also serves as a village shop), Church and The Star Hotel. There are many community activities organised in the Village Hall. A short walk away is The Cocoa Bean Company chocolate factory and café.

Twynholm provides easy access to the main road through the area, the A75.
Further facilities are available in Kirkcudbright approximately 3 miles away, which is an attractive harbour town situated on the banks of the River Dee. Of historic and architectural interest with its ancient High Street, Tolbooth Arts Centre, Stewartry Museum and numerous galleries. Long frequented by artists it was home to the renowned artist, EA Hornel, one of the “Glasgow Boys”. Kirkcudbright is popular with tourists attracted by the well renowned galleries and maintains a flourishing colony of artists and craft workers which has led to it being called the “Artists’ Town”. Kirkcudbright enjoys a wide variety of mainly family owned shops, pubs, hotels and restaurants whilst offering a wide range of facilities including its own golf course, marina, swimming pool and an active summer festivities programme including its own jazz festival and tattoo.
